Comparing Mexico with Margate, Florida

Compare Climate information for Mexico and Margate, Florida

Is Mexico warmer or hotter than Margate, Florida?

On average across the year, no, Mexico is not hotter than Margate, Florida . Mexico has an average temperature of 22°C/72°F and Margate, Florida has an average temperature of 25°C/77°F.

Mexico's hottest month is June,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F, which is approximately the same temperature as Margate, Florida's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 32°C/90°F).

Is Mexico colder or cooler than Margate, Florida?

On average across the year, yes, Mexico is colder than Margate, Florida . Mexico has an average minimum temperature of 15°C/59°F and Margate, Florida has an average minimum temperature of 22°C/72°F.



Mexico's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F, which is colder than Margate, Florida's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of 16°C/61°F).

Does Mexico have more rain than Margate, Florida?

On average across the year, no, Mexico has less rain than Margate, Florida. Mexico has an average annual rainfall of 438mm and Margate, Florida has an average annual rainfall of 1663mm.

Mexico's wettest month is September, with an average monthly rainfall of 80mm, which is drier than Margate, Florida's wettest month (also September, with an average monthly rainfall of 217mm).
